Lightning inflicts damage

Friday night’s storm, packing thunder and lightning, caused heavy damage between Walhalla and Westminster. 963.WGOG NEWS has learned that seven prized cows were killed by a lightning strike at a farm off the Coffee Road. Those cows are estimated to be worth thousands of dollars. Lightning also caused damage to a cooling unit at Crossroads #2 Baptist Church near Westminster. Between 7 and 8 the storm dumped more than an inch of rain at the nearby weather station maintained by Barbara Wilson, the official weather observer in Walhalla.
